    Private ADHD Diagnosis uk

    The NHS is overwhelmed by ADHD referrals, and patients are struggling to get an assessment. Some patients have sought out private clinics such as Harley Psychiatrists or ADHD Direct to get diagnosed. These companies claim to offer thorough evaluations that adhere to the guidelines of the nation.

    But these clinics cannot solve the issue. The best solution is the ringfencing of funding for mental health services.

    Psychiatrists

    If someone is concerned that they might be suffering from ADHD and is concerned, they usually seek help from a psychotherapist. Their GP may also recommend them. If they feel that the NHS doesn't offer sufficient support or took too long to obtain an assessment, they might consider private ADHD assessments in the UK. These are offered by a variety of private companies, and they can offer more flexible appointments than the NHS. They are able to diagnose a patient in less time than the NHS.

    It isn't easy to be diagnosed with ADHD as an adult, as many healthcare professionals have preconceived notions about what the disorder looks like. This can make it difficult for those in minorities, people with disabilities, or who have an alternative gender identity or sexual orientation to be diagnosed. While these biases have been reduced, it's important to remember that some people still experience difficulties being diagnosed.

    In England there is the option to choose which psychiatrist you GP refers you to for an ADHD assessment through the Right to Choose. Psychiatry UK is the primary provider for this service. They have a useful guide on their website. It has templates for letters that you can use to ask your GP to make the referral. This is a great method to accelerate the process, and it is also possible to do via video conferencing should you prefer.

    An assessment of ADHD/Autism is a thorough interview by a psychologist or psychiatrist. It involves discussing the symptoms with the patient, examining their mental history, and evaluating the information provided by family members and friends. It's not a process that can be shortened, as it must consider the entire spectrum of an individual's experiences, both positive and negative, to be accurate.

    The final diagnosis should comprise a detailed review of the patient's mental health and psychiatric background, and their current difficulties in their home, work and in their social environment. The psychiatrist must also be able advise on a treatment plan and the probability of a successful outcome. Before prescribing any medication it is crucial to determine the correct diagnosis. An incorrect diagnosis could cause serious health issues.

    Many doctors will not sign what is known as an agreement of shared care with someone who has had their ADHD diagnosed privately, particularly in cases where the person hasn't been fully titrated into the dosage that is final. This can be a frustrating experience for those who are in desperate need for a diagnosis and treatment.

    Panorama A BBC investigation, revealed that private clinics were prescribing powerful medications to their patients without a thorough examination of their patients. A journalist undercover was diagnosed with att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D) at three private clinics and given powerful drugs. A more detailed NHS assessment confirmed that he did not have the disorder.

    This short cut diagnosis is dangerous and unjust. It has a devastating impact on the families, patients and the entire community. This is a major national scandal. The BBC has spoken with many whistleblowers as well as patients about the unreliable and rushed assessment at private clinics like Harley Psychiatrists and ADHD Direct.
